自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(29)
  • 资源 (11)
  • 收藏
  • 关注

原创 免费用chatGPT

免费用chatGPT,地址:DocGPT - 第二大脑

2024-01-09 18:36:09 13811 2

原创 性能优化--实战利用arthas排查java服务cpu占用过高的问题

可以看到此处,只要有一个线程的任务执行不完,就会死循环大量消耗cpu资源;接下来就是对发现的问题进行处理,可以从业务设计层面或者代码层次处理;使用jps -l查看目前的java应用进程。例如此处,可以换一种等待线程结束的方法。启动arthas,选择需要监控的进程。dashboar查看该应用整体情况。

2024-01-09 18:34:43 654

原创 如何使用arthas排查java web服务内存占用过高的问题

Arthas 是一个 Java 诊断工具,可以帮助开发者快速定位和解决 Java 应用程序的问题。首先需要安装 Arthas,可以通过官方网站下载最新版本的 Arthas,解压后进入 bin 目录即可使用。这个命令会输出指定类的实例数量和占用内存大小,可以根据占用内存大小的排名来找出可能存在内存泄漏的类。这个命令会输出指定类的实例列表,可以根据实例的属性和引用关系来分析内存泄漏的原因。这个命令会打开一个 Web 页面,可以查看当前进程的 CPU、内存、线程等信息。2. 找出内存占用过高的进程。

2023-03-23 19:19:21 9881 2

原创 适合初学者的python爬虫代码实现

适合初学者的python爬虫代码实现

2023-03-23 18:49:39 1360

原创 把python开发的web服务,打包成docker镜像的方法

把python开发的web服务,打包成docker镜像的方法

2023-03-23 18:34:24 954

原创 如何在docker版本的postgresql扩展postgis

如何在docker版本的postgresql扩展postgis

2023-03-23 17:56:45 1005 2

原创 林草行业大数据展示页面的设计说明

数据对比:将不同时间段或不同地区的数据进行对比,让用户能够更好地了解数据的变化趋势和影响因素。- 图表:使用柱状图、折线图等图表展示数据,让用户能够直观地看到数据的变化趋势。- 数据筛选:让用户能够根据自己的需求筛选数据,比如选择特定的时间段或地区。- 数据分享:让用户能够将数据分享到社交媒体或其他平台,扩大数据的影响力。- 表格:使用表格展示数据,让用户能够查看具体的数据数值和变化情况。- 文字说明:在数据展示的下方添加文字说明,解读数据的含义和趋势。- 主体内容:展示大数据图表和数据分析结果。

2023-03-23 12:10:55 380

原创 springboot 集成 postgis,使用spring jdbc实现对图形表的增,删,改 代码

其中,`WKTReader` 是 `postgis` 中的一个工具类,用于将 `WKT` 格式的字符串转换成 `Geometry` 对象。通过以上步骤,我们成功地集成了 `postgis`,并使用 `Spring JDBC` 实现了对图形表的增、删、改操作。其中,`JdbcTemplate` 是 `Spring JDBC` 中的一个工具类,用于简化数据库操作。其中,`Geometry` 是 `postgis` 中的一个数据类型,用于表示空间几何对象。4. 创建 DAO 层。

2023-03-22 20:05:53 508

原创 spring boot 集成 postgis jar

以上就是将 PostGIS 集成到 Spring Boot 应用程序中的基本步骤。需要注意的是,PostGIS 数据库的使用方式与传统的关系型数据库有所不同,需要熟悉 PostGIS 的基本概念和使用方法。1. 将 PostGIS JDBC 驱动程序添加到项目依赖项中。

2023-03-22 19:57:58 613

原创 java使用线程池和Future接口实现异步的实例

在这个示例中,我们创建了一个固定大小的线程池,并提交了两个异步任务。每个异步任务都是一个实现了Callable接口的类,可以在call()方法中执行耗时操作,并返回结果。线程池可以提供线程的复用和管理,避免线程频繁创建和销毁的开销。而Future接口则可以获取异步任务的执行结果和状态,避免了阻塞等待异步任务完成的情况。这个示例代码只是一个简单的例子,实际应用中可能需要更复杂的异步操作和任务调度。但是使用线程池和Future接口是一个可靠的方式来实现异步操作。最后,我们关闭了线程池。// 获取异步任务结果。

2023-03-22 19:32:15 687

原创 使用shell 脚本,批量解压一批zip文件,解压后的文件放在以原zip文件名前10个字符的文件夹中的例子

使用shell 脚本,批量解压一批zip文件,解压后的文件放在以原zip文件名前10个字符的文件夹中的例子

2023-03-22 19:25:11 1035

原创 Spring Batch使用详细例子

Spring Batch 是一个开源的批处理框架,它提供了一种简单的方式来处理大规模的数据处理任务。它基于 Spring 框架,可以与 Spring 的其他组件无缝集成,如 Spring Boot、Spring Data 等。本文将介绍如何使用 Spring Batch 进行批处理任务。

2023-03-09 15:58:55 934

原创 Spring Batch使用实例:从接口获取数据,保存到数据库

spring batch

2023-03-09 15:31:28 582

转载 3、《SSO CAS单点系列》之 自己动手实现一个属于自己的SSO认证服务器!

上篇《实现一个SSO认证服务器是这样的》中,我们详细讲述了实现SSO的基本思路,本篇我们按照这个思路,亲自动手实现一个轻量级的SSO认证中心。除了认证中心,我们还要改造系统应用的登录登出部分,使之与认证中心交互,共同完成SSO。因此我们的实现分成两大部分,一个是SSO Server,代表认证中心,另一个是SSO Client,代表使用SSO系统应用的登录登出组件。我们给我们实现的这个SSO工...

2019-07-11 10:48:22 493

转载 2、《SSO CAS单点系列》之 实现一个SSO认证服务器是这样的!

上篇我们引入了SSO这个话题《15分钟了解SSO是个什么鬼!》。本篇我们一步步深入分析SSO实现机理,并亲自动手实现一个线上可用的SSO认证服务器!一、单Web系统登录机理首先,我们来分析下单Web应用系统登录登出的实现机理。Web系统登录登出功能,通常属于系统安全管理模块的一部分。如上篇所说,登录,意味着用户与系统之间的一次会话开始,登出,意味着本次会话的结束。下图列出整个登录登出会...

2019-07-11 10:47:17 153

转载 1《SSO CAS单点系列》之 15分钟让你了解SSO技术到底是个什么鬼!

一、什么是SSOWeb应用系统的演化总是从简单到复杂,从单功能到多功能模块再到多子系统方向发展。当前的大中型Web互联网应用基本都是多系统组成的应用群,由多个web系统协同为用户提供服务。多系统应用群,必然意味着各系统间既相对独立,又保持着某种联系。独立,意味着给用户提供一个相对完整的功能服务,比如C2C商城,比如B2C商城。联系,意味着从用户角度看,不管企业提供的服务...

2019-07-11 10:45:49 213

原创 Eclipse 安装spring tool suite插件后不显示的解决办法

我使用的是Eclipse mar2 4.5.2,安装spring tool suite(怎么安装网上很多方法,不在重叙,我是通过help-Eclipse Marketplace中安装的3.8.4的版本),安装后在windows-preferences中不显示,各种重装,下载其他版本安装均不可用,网上的方法也试了好多,什么换JDK版本之类的均不可用,后面找个一个方法,如下。1.把 eclip...

2018-08-27 23:45:35 22785 13

转载 MyEclipse8.5集成Tomcat7时的启动错误:Exception in thread “main” java.lang.NoClassDefFoundError org/apache/com

今天,安装Tomcat7.0.21后,单独用D:\apache-tomcat-7.0.21\bin\startup.bat启动web服务正常。但在MyEclipse8.5中集成配置Tomcat7后,在MyEclipse启动Tomcat服务则出现如下错误提示: Exception in thread “main” java.lang.NoClassDefFoundError: org/apach

2016-07-16 23:50:13 440

转载 ArcGIS系统要求知多少

安装 ArcGIS 软件之前,一定要注意自己的操作系统,硬件(包括型号和驱动),甚至一些软件的版本是否能满足系统要求。只有出现在各个版本的列表中的操作系统和其他软硬件版本才算是真正的支持。否则可能会出现诸如不稳定,崩溃等等各种异常现象。时常会被问到:“ArcGIS 9.3还能安装在 Windows XP SP1 中吗?ArcGIS 10.0能安装在 windows 8 中吗?”

2016-04-20 12:03:32 924

原创 Hibernate 4.3 SessionFactory

Hibernate4的创建SessionFactory方法用ServiceRegistryBuilder  但是Hibernate4.3放弃了这个方法,4.3代码如下:Configuration configuration = new Configuration().configure();//以下是4.3的新用法StandardServiceRegistryBuilder build

2016-04-15 09:10:08 327

原创 myEclipse 注册码 在线生成

在线生成网址http://key.858game.com/index.jspmyeclipse 8.5 注册码列表:       lipengxin      yLR8ZC-855575-645657520873808      2016-01-03 10:18:40                        myeclipse 10. 注册

2016-01-03 11:39:28 26077 1

转载 MyEclipse8.5注册码,到2018年

Subscriber:zySubscriber Code:mLR8ZC-855550-63506456500460743

2015-12-27 10:49:21 1600

原创 建立数据库链接 create database link

删除数据库链接:drop database link linkname;创建数据库链接:create database link linknameconnect to usernameidentified by passwordusing 'connection string';如果想建立全局链接,则需要使用关键字:publiccreate public

2015-11-03 11:59:10 519

转载 百度开源平台上线,聚合百度开源项目

百度公司近日上线“百度开源平台”,该平台主要用来展示百度的开源项目。目前该平台列出了10款百度公司的开源项目,分别有: Terminator:一款服务器虚拟化解决方案Itest:面向service接口的自动化测试工具,可用于集成测试或者系统级测试UEditor:一款所见即所得富文本Web编辑器ECharts:基于Canvas,纯JavaScript图表库

2015-07-23 09:36:21 686

转载 在tomcat中添加类型如xls的文件以支持直接在url中打开

做网站的有可能都会碰到这样的情况,比如用户将一下excel类型的文件作为附件上传后,想直接在网页上调用excel功能打开,可实际上如果你的web服务器是tomcat在默认情况下它是作为htm的文件类型调用IE打开的,怎样设置才能让服务器调用EXCEL打开呢?按如下设置应该就可以了,在tomcat/conf/web.xml中添加以类型映射:zipapplication/zip

2015-07-20 11:14:23 2697

转载 tomcat通过conf-Catalina-localhost目录发布项目详解

Tomcat发布项目的方式大致有三种,但小菜认为通过在tomcat的conf/Catalina/localhost目录下添加配置文件,来发布项目,是最佳选择。      因为这样对tomcat的入侵性最小,只需要新增一个配置文件,不需要修改原有配置;而且支持动态解析,修改完代码直接生效(修改配置除外)。      但是网上关于这种方法的介绍很简单,小菜来补充一下。    1.直接在

2014-11-22 19:24:12 488

转载 IT人 不要一辈子靠技术生存

我现在是自己做,但我此前有多年在从事软件开发工作,当回过头来想一想自己,觉得特别想对那些初学JAVA/DOT。NET技术的朋友说点心里话,希望你们能从我们的体会中,多少受点启发(也许我说的不好,你不赞同但看在我真心的份上别扔砖头啊).   一。 在中国你千万不要因为学习技术就可以换来稳定的生活和高的薪水待遇,你千万更不要认为哪些从事 市场开发,跑腿的人,没有前途。   不知道你是不

2013-11-12 15:05:06 597

原创 一份比较详细的DOS命令说明

 1 echo 和 @回显命令@                        #关闭单行回显echo off                 #从下一行开始关闭回显@echo off                #从本行开始关闭回显。一般批处理第一行都是这个echo on                  #从下一行开始打开回显echo                     #显示当前是

2009-11-26 23:38:00 253

原创 春雪

春雪 一望无际斜飞雪, 北风卷起片片落。 大雪起而干旱消, 春雪润物神农喜。 风雪袭来唯觉寒, 身冷又觉心中烦, 危机四伏经济弱, 莘莘学子尽奔泊。 潜龙勿用为行之, 乘风破浪会有时, 直挂云帆济苍海, 修成正果展宏图。 --王者原创

2009-03-02 16:54:00 299

基于oracle的空间数据备份和恢复手册

基于oracle的空间数据备份和恢复手册

2015-10-15

tomcat性能优化,详细讲解

tomcat性能优化,详细讲解,都有例子,非常实用。

2015-10-15

angularjs+bootstrap+ui-angular(大型网络pos系统)

angularjs+bootstrap+ui-angular(大型网络pos系统),丰富的ui,详细的指令,controller,数据的交互,基于nodejs 运行

2014-11-18

Ajax简易在线聊天室

Ajax 线聊天室,比较简单适合初学者,欢迎下载哦

2014-05-17

windows_server_2008_设置多用户同时远程登录

windows_server_2008_设置多用户同时远程登录

2013-07-10

面向对象设计模式之禅

面向对象设计模式经典之作。 我希望这本书的阅读者具备最基本的代码编写能力,您是一个初级的 coder,可以从中领会到怎么设计 一段优秀的代码;您是一个高级程序员,可以从中全面了解到设计模式以及 Java的边角技术的使用;您是 一个顶级的系统分析师,可以从中获得共鸣,寻找到项目公共问题的解决办法!

2011-12-21

C#多线程系列教程 适合对线程不太理解的同学,从开始学起

适合从基础学起……对线程不太懂的作用比较大

2010-05-21

C#完全手册.pdf

深入浅出,通俗易懂……对初学者是相当不错的资源

2009-03-11

专家2009考研计算机统考专家解析

海天·跨考专业课辅导中心张老师来给大家讲讲2009考研计算机大纲

2008-11-03

《精通CSS+DIV网页样式与布局》书中实例

《精通CSS+DIV网页样式与布局》书中实例

2008-10-04

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除